Output 01e811664f9871fd66a81dbfdf9c2667603a35e8bd93af8eb7740bb8acae090e:2

value
5380648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dbbb2d30a34051fe9d8c571abdba031b522bea6 OP_EQUAL
address
34QENdTxyUPSh8LqJZY8JtC2f38GTZobRb
transaction
01e811664f9871fd66a81dbfdf9c2667603a35e8bd93af8eb7740bb8acae090e
spent
true